General-duty citation text
Section 5(a)(1) of the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970: The employer did not fur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from recognized hazards that were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to an employee in that an employee was exposed to a crushing and /or struck by hazard: a). Taylor Road Water Main Project. On or about 5/19/04, an employee was observed riding on the bucket of a Komatsu WA300 front-end loader traveling east on Taylor Road and exposed to falling from the bucket and being crushed and/or struck by the loader. AMONG OTHER METHODS, ONE FEASIBLE AND ACCEPTABLE METHOD TO CORRECT THIS HAZARD IS TO FOLLOW THE MANUFACTURER'S OPERATION & MAINTENANCE MANUAL WHICH PROHIBITS ANYONE FROM RIDING ON THE BUCKET OR ATTACHMENTS.
